Learn MoreWhat is coal used for? Coal is primarily used as fuel to generate electric power in the United States. In coal-fired power plants, bituminous coal, subbituminous coal, or lignite is burned. The heat produced by the combustion of the coal is used to convert water into high-pressure steam, which drives a turbine, which produces electricity.

Learn More· The working of a coal power plant start with the arrival of coal from the coal mines through trains. This coal is then taken to the pulverizing plant for converting it into powder form. The main reason behind converting it into powder is to increase its efficiency of burning, by increasing its exposed surface area that would come in contact with fire in burner, compared to solid coal.

Learn More· The theory of thermal power stations or the working of the thermal power stations is very simple. A power generation plant mainly consists of alternator runs with help of a steam turbine. The steam is obtained from high-pressure boilers. Generally in India, bituminous coal, brown coal, and peat are used as fuel for the boiler.
